    Is the M42 F****d? FML

    Comin back from I-80
    My car is starting to make some funky ass noise from the engine bay.

    I pull over to a gas station, and I hear waht Resembles rod knock, but it is not so harsh. at Higher RPMS it is almost faint. Anyway, IDling it was making the noise, and I realized Im FUCKED if I get it towed, so I drive the 2 miles up the freeway to davis, and im trying not to freak out from the noise.

    anyway, I pull into the parking lot, and it nearly goes away. I couldnt distinguish it from the top or bottom of the engine. but I took an audio file, If you can ignore the very loud rattling of the aluminum flywheel than you might be able to hear it.

    If anyone has an Idea what It is, or should I start hunting for a new m42 for when I can finally afford to buy one.

                        #12
                        You need to pull both timing covers and inspect for damage. That piece is supposed to be held down with a screw on one of the chain guides.
